AZA43 writes "Everybody knows that BlackBerry-maker RIM is hurting these days. But is it hurting enough to try to attract new customers with the promise of porn and/or gambling apps? A new rating system added to RIM's BlackBerry App World store suggests that it just may be that desperate. The new 'Adult' rating covers, 'graphic sexual content, graphic nudity,' 'graphic violence,' and gambling apps 'as permitted by law.' And that suggests RIM will allow this kind of content into App World, in stark contrast to Apple's no-porn-on-the-iPhone stand."

Re:A new low (Score:5, Insightful)
As a follow up to my own post (after reader through more links), I am baffled where the author of the article got that graphic because RIM's dev blog has a different graphic - http://rimdevblog.files.wordpress.com/2011/11/app-world-content-rating-1.jpg [wordpress.com] - and it has a very different limit to sexual content.
To quote:
"Black Berry App World will not accept apps with graphic nudity."
So, while the article's graphic pretty clearly does describe porn, I am baffled as to where that graphic came from...
Seems like quite the FUD to me...
